WHEREAS, Civic-minded students from across the Lone Star | ||
State are gathering in Austin on April 17, 2013, to celebrate High | ||
School Republicans of Texas Day at the State Capitol; and | ||
WHEREAS, Founded in 2012, the High School Republicans of | ||
Texas is a new auxiliary group of the Republican Party of Texas and | ||
the official statewide Teen Age Republicans organization; with | ||
chapters in metropolitan areas across Texas, the group is working | ||
to identify and coordinate with existing high school Republican | ||
groups and to assist in the founding of new clubs; and | ||
WHEREAS, Members of the HSRT gain a hands-on understanding of | ||
the political process by partnering with their local parties and | ||
volunteering for campaigns during the general election; moreover, | ||
the organization offers young conservative Texans a platform from | ||
which to voice their opinions, and it helps them develop and | ||
communicate their views and ideals to their peers and others; and | ||
WHEREAS, Through efforts to provide its members direct | ||
experience with the political system, the High School Republicans | ||
of Texas has helped shape a more dynamic and engaged population of | ||
young Texans; now, therefore, be it | ||
R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 83rd Texas | ||
Legislature hereby recognize April 17, 2013, as High School | ||
Republicans of Texas Day at the State Capitol and extend a warm | ||
welcome to the members of the organization who are visiting on this | ||
day. | ||
